ApplicationBase.GetEnvironmentVariable(String) Método
Definição
Importante
Algumas informações se referem a produtos de pré-lançamento que podem ser substancialmente modificados antes do lançamento. A Microsoft não oferece garantias, expressas ou implícitas, das informações aqui fornecidas.
Retorna o valor da variável de ambiente especificada.
public:
System::String ^ GetEnvironmentVariable(System::String ^ name);
public string GetEnvironmentVariable (string name);
member this.GetEnvironmentVariable : string -> string
Public Function GetEnvironmentVariable (name As String) As String
Parâmetros
- name
- String
Um String
que contém o nome da variável de ambiente.
Retornos
Um String
que contém o valor da variável de ambiente com o nome name
.
Exceções
name
é Nothing
.
A variável de ambiente especificada por name
não existe.
O código de chamada não tem EnvironmentPermission com o acesso Read
.
Exemplos
Este exemplo usa o My.Application.GetEnvironmentVariable
método para obter e exibir o valor da variável de ambiente PATH, se disponível. Caso contrário, ele exibirá uma mensagem indicando que a variável de ambiente PATH não existe.
Private Sub TestGetEnvironmentVariable()
Try
MsgBox("PATH = " & My.Application.GetEnvironmentVariable("PATH"))
Catch ex As System.ArgumentException
MsgBox("Environment variable 'PATH' does not exist.")
End Try
End Sub
Comentários
O My.Application.GetEnvironmentVariable
método retorna a variável de ambiente com o nome name
. Esse método é semelhante a Environment.GetEnvironmentVariable(String), exceto que esse método gera uma exceção se a variável de ambiente especificada por name
não existir.
Disponibilidade por tipo de projeto
Tipo de projeto | Disponível |
---|---|
Aplicativo do Windows Forms | Sim |
Biblioteca de Classes | Sim |
Aplicativo do Console | Sim |
Biblioteca de Controle Windows Forms | Sim |
Biblioteca de Controles da Web | Não |
Serviço do Windows | Sim |
Site | Não |